About the course

This course trains humanitarian workers to conduct rapid needs assessments immediately following a disaster. You'll learn how to prioritize information collection, identify critical gaps, and enable informed decision-making under extreme time pressure.

What you will learn

Principles of rapid assessment

Data collection tools and methods

Prioritizing needs in field conditions

Drafting quick actionable reports

Coordination with local authorities

Requirements

Basics of humanitarian response

Pen and notebook for field exercises

Familiarity with local contexts
